Paco Underhill speaks at a conference about airport design and its impact on travel. As the CEO of a research firm, he shares insights from his global work, including visits to prototype stores in cities like Moscow and Istanbul. Underhill discusses the need for improved airport experiences, drawing from his frequent travels across continents. He engages in light banter with Malcolm Gladwell, who once described him in a past article. Their conversation touches on the challenges of making air travel more enjoyable.

Did You Know
- Paco Underhill has been in a different continent every week in April 2014.
- 30 to 40% of Underhill's firm's work focuses on prototype stores worldwide.
- The Singapore airport features playgrounds for children.
- Underhill's firm employs around 170 people.
